nacos配置中心性能测试修改哪些参数
用户问题 :
nacos配置中心性能测试修改哪些参数
专家官方解答 :
要进行Nacos配置中心的性能测试并修改相关参数以优化其表现,我们可以依据提供的知识进行分析与指导。根据提及的内容,这里直接给出基于知识的分析与建议步骤,不涉及额外提问,因为问题直接关联到Nacos配置中心的性能调优。
分析原因
在进行Nacos配置中心的性能测试前,需了解几个关键因素可能影响其性能,包括但不限于JVM配置、集群设置、数据库配置以及网络环境等。特别是根据Nacos 2.0的压测报告,单节点在特定硬件条件下可支持的客户端连接数为4.2万个,要达到百万级别需构建相应规模的集群。
具体步骤与说明
1. 修改JVM参数
- 操作位置:
nacos/bin/startup.sh
- 目的:优化内存分配、垃圾回收策略等,以提升服务端处理能力。
- 示例:增加堆内存大小,调整新生代与老年代比例等。
2. 配置集群
- 操作位置:
conf/cluster.conf
- 目的:设置集群模式及各节点信息,以分散请求负载,提高并发处理能力。
- 示例:列出所有参与集群的Nacos服务器IP地址。
3. 调整数据库配置
- 操作位置:
conf/application.properties
- 目的:优化数据库连接池配置、事务处理等,确保数据访问高效稳定。
- 示例:合理设置
db.num
、db.connection.timeout
等参数。
4. 参考官方压测报告进行调优
- 链接:Nacos 2.0配置中心性能测试报告
- 目的:根据报告中的测试环境与结果,对比自身需求,适当调整硬件资源或软件配置。
5. 监控与评估
- 工具:利用Nacos自带或第三方监控工具持续观察性能指标。
- 目的:实时了解系统运行状态,及时发现并解决性能瓶颈。
解释
上述步骤首先通过优化JVM参数增强服务端处理能力,确保内存管理高效;接着通过集群部署分散请求,提高系统整体承载量;调整数据库配置是为了保证数据访问的效率和稳定性,这是配置中心性能的关键一环。参考官方压测报告进行调优,是因为这些数据提供了实际场景下的性能基准,有助于更精确地规划和优化。最后,持续监控是任何性能调优不可或缺的部分,它帮助我们验证调优效果并及时响应异常情况。
综上所述,根据Nacos开源资料和性能测试报告,通过细致的配置调整与合理的集群规划,可以有效提升Nacos配置中心的性能,满足高并发场景下的需求。
---------------
参考链接 :
-
专家经验:Nacos用作配置中心的话,能够支持百万级别的客户端连接嘛
-
专家经验:主流的配置中心有哪些?
---------------
答疑服务说明:
本内容经由技术专家审阅的用户问答的镜像生成,我们提供了专家智能答疑服务,使用方法: 用法1: 在页面的右下的浮窗”专家答疑“。 用法2: 点击专家答疑页(针对部分网站不支持插件嵌入的情况)
另:
有其他开源产品的使用问题?点击访问阿里AI专家答疑服务。
反馈
如问答有错漏,欢迎点:差评给我们反馈。